**Q: Why does my PR break the markdown pipeline's footnote pass?**

Short version: the Thimbleroot renderer caches parsed footnotes per document, and your change invalidates that cache mid-render. Rebase onto the latest pipeline branch before re-reviewing. If you need to unlock the pipeline's sealed test fixtures locally, use the recovery passphrase below.

recovery phrase for bawef-fawig: sileth-julox-norwyn-pelok-zorvan-drueth-oliion

## Step 4: Swap the sidecar

Replace the old Graphlet agent with the Tallyhawk metrics-aggregation sidecar on each pod. Drain traffic first, then patch the deployment. Scrape intervals and flush buffers changed from the Graphlet defaults, so do not reuse old manifests. Apply the following configuration values exactly as shown below.

config for bahop-baduf:
[kasion]
team = lamath
access_code = ac_d807e5
host = kasion.paliqcloud.corp
port = 4000
owner = julix.tamvan
peer = frair.qorvelsoft.local

The Lanternfold gateway sits behind our Brambleport load balancer, which probes /healthz every ten seconds. A failing probe marks the node unhealthy, so the health endpoint must respond even when downstream dependencies degrade; set HEALTH_MODE=shallow for that behavior. Timeouts are controlled by PROBE_TIMEOUT_MS, defaulting to 2000. The probe endpoint itself is authenticated so outside traffic cannot scrape instance metadata. For that authentication to work, your environment file must include the shared probe secret on the following line.

vault entry, yahog-kafog: RELAY_SECRET29=ce829314a099feecd47409e116980

Subject: Handover — Report Builder Sort Stability

Hi Verna,

Handing over the Ledgerline report builder issue. Users noticed rows with equal sort keys shuffle between runs; the cause is a non-deterministic tiebreak in the pagination query. I've staged a fix adding the primary key as a final sort column. For the security review, note the fix touches only the query planner hints, no permission changes. To reproduce against the staging replica, connect using the string below.

Thanks,
Odell

database URL for bahop-yagep: mssql://sildor_svc:35ha7jz@db-fb6d.nelvrodyn.example:5432/casath